> > BTW: mno-eabi probably doesn't really have a great impact as this 
> > effectively only changes the stack alignment. The really interesting thing 
> > could be  enabling both 'meabi' and 'msdata=eabi'. This would improve 
> > both, space  *and* speed efficiency.

Well, -meabi -msdata=eabi (as well as -msdata=default) combination is
broken in gcc 3.x. That's why I still use 2.95. The related bug report
has been closed for gcc 4.0 so maybe they indeed fixed it there, -- I
didn't try yet.
